Danganronpa V3: Killing Harmony demo now available on PSN

August 26, 2017 by Andrew Newton

NIS America have announced that a playable demo of their latest title Danganronpa V3: Killing Harmony is now available as a free download on the Playstation Network for North America and Europe for Playstation 4  and PSn Vita.  A trailer for the demo can be seen below…

The demo is a standalone story that is completely free from spoilers and will feature previous Danganronpa game characters and introduces a new cast of 16 Ultimates and the Monokuma Kubs.  As well as meeting both new and familiar characters the demo will also provide gamers with the chance to look around the academy and experience a Class Trial and the new Panic Debate element.

Danganronpa V3: Killing Harmony will be available for the Playstation 4 and PS Vita on the 26th September in the US, 29th September in the UK and worldwide on Steam on the 26th September.
